Simple and friendly English greetings: “Morning, mate.” / “Good morning.” “How’s she goin’?” (common in maritime communities) “You workin’ here long?” Context-specific greetings tied to work: “Catch goin’ well?” “Plenty fish today?” “Ready for the nets?” Language-mixed greetings: Many floaters came from other parts of Canada, Europe, or the U.S., so greetings could include snippets of other languages (e.g., French, Gaelic, Scandinavian) blended with English: French-influenced: “Bonjour, mon ami.” Gaelic-influenced: “Ciamar a tha thu?” (How are you?) Scandinavian-influenced: “God dag, friend.” Practical, work-oriented gestures: Sometimes a nod, a tip of the cap, or a handshake substituted for verbal greetings, especially in harsher weather or during busy work.
